Jenkins Sugar Group is an active player in the Intercontinental Exchange (ICE) sugar futures contracts, as well as the London sugar market, and represents a full spectrum of commercial sugar interests. Jenkins Sugar Group’s broad customer base and integral participation in both the physical and futures markets allow for a unique and useful perspective and a full understanding of the often complex world and regional sugar markets.

Frank Jenkins

Frank Jenkins, president of Jenkins Sugar Group, has over 20 years of experience as a broker and consultant focusing mainly on the US/NAFTA sugar markets. Prior to founding Jenkins Sugar Group in 1993, he worked on the sugar desk of ED&F Man in New York from 1983 to 1986, and served as vice president in Merrill Lynch Private Client Group in New York from 1986 to 1993. Frank was honored to serve as president of the Sugar Club of New York and has been a featured speaker at numerous industry and USDA sponsored forums.

Ken Lorenze

Ken most recently served as Associate Director, Sugar and Cocoa for Kraft Foods North America and was responsible for purchasing for Kraft’s numerous separate divisions. Previously, he was Manager, Commodity Purchasing for Nabisco, Inc. and was responsible for coordinating the integration of the Nabisco and Kraft cocoa and sugar purchasing operations. Ken has served on the Sweetener Agricultural Technical Advisory Committee since 2001, and is the Chairman of the ICE Domestic Sugar Committee. Ken started his carreer in the sweetener industry in 1973 with Lorenze Brokerage Company, and is thus no stranger to the water in which we swim.

Jeffrey Dobrydney

Jeffrey Dobrydney, trader, joined Jenkins Sugar Group in 2005 and has been growing professionally ever since that time. A graduate of Fordham University, he has quickly developed in his understanding of world and NAFTA region’s sugar market fundamentals.

Jeff manages futures order flow for Jenkins Sugar Group’s trade and fund clients on the ICE trading platform and on the LIFFE, and serves as the company’s disaster recovery, anti-money laundering and compliance officer, interfacing with the National Futures Association Jeff authors the Morning Sugar Update for the group a compilation of fundamental and technical reporting on the world sugar market, as well as numerous other reports and analytical pieces.

Eric Bergman

Eric Bergman, assistant trader, joined Jenkins Sugar Group in 2012, and has been growing professionally ever since. A recent graduate of the University of Albany, he has been quickly developing his knowledge of the world and NAFTA sugar market, as well as the cocoa market. Eric currently handles the middle and back office functions for Jenkins Sugar Group. Prior to Jenkins Sugar Group, Eric worked in the commodities and derivatives operations department for Morgan Stanley Capital Group and as an institutional equity trader on the floor of the New York Stock Exchange.

Stephen Ward

Stephen Ward, futures and options trader, joined Jenkins Sugar Group in 2012. Prior to joining Jenkins Sugar Group, Steve co-founded JSG Futures, a futures and execution firm on the New York Coffee, Sugar, and Cocoa Exchange (NYBOT), serving on many committees. In addition to an impressive depth of knowledge of the futures and options markets, Steve maintains close relationships with numerous market makers in the industry, placing him among the top liquidity-providers for sugar options.

Chris Cody

Christopher Cody, physical and futures trader, joined Jenkins Sugar Group in 2012 and has been building up our physical world sugar trade since. He brings a wealth of experience to the firm for trading physicals in the world market. Chris joined the firm from RJ O’Brien, where he was a Vice President of soft commodities for three years. Prior to RJ O’Brien, Chris worked at BNP also as a Vice President of soft commodities. From 1981 until 2005, Chris worked for Marc Rich Intl, ED&F Man, Czarnikow-Rionda, and J. Bauml and Company.
